Decomposition rules (non-negotiable):
- Atomic task = one diff that one Verify pass can score. A task that touches three criteria that each need independent Verify runs becomes three tasks, not one.
- Every contract criterion id must appear in at least one task's
criterion_ids. A plan that omits a criterion is invalid. - Parallelism is the default. Tasks that do not depend on each other belong in the same wave so they run in parallel worktrees.
- Waves are topologically sorted. Forward references (a wave-0 task depending on a wave-1 task) are invalid.
